Determining Liability
When accidents involve large trucks, liability could be a lot more complicated than when two cars collide. The reason for this is the fact that there are numerous people who could be held responsible for an accident, such as the trucking company and the driver. Your lawyer will assist you in determining who should be named as defendants and ensure that all liable people are held accountable.

Preparing for trial
Due to the complexity of truck accidents it may take longer to resolve an 18 wheeler collision than a normal car crash. These cases require a sophisticated understanding of physics, chemistry, federal regulations for trucking, biology driving standards, medicine, and economics to show jurors what occurred during a collision. These cases typically involve several parties, and those involved may blame one another or refuse to admit liability. This can prolong the situation and make it difficult to achieve the amount that an accident victim deserves.
In addition to determining the liability and determining the extent of liability, it is necessary to collect evidence and obtain statements from witnesses. The process can be accelerated if the injured person starts as soon as possible and keeps meticulous documents of what transpired including any expenses that are incurred during their recovery.

Make a Settlement
Typically, settlements from truck accidents are longer than other types of claims involving car accidents. The reason for this is that they are made up of injuries and damages that require a lot of medical attention. But the good part is that 18-wheeler crash victims can still recover an amount of compensation.
The amount of compensation will depend on a number of factors which include the magnitude and severity of the plaintiff's injury the cost to repair or replace property damaged by a crash, the medical expenses associated with their recovery, lost earnings due to physical limitations, and any other damages resulting from the accident. Punitive damages are also a possibility under the law of the state. An experienced lawyer can assist in calculating the total economic and non-economic damages and ensure that the liable parties are accountable.
